    A few 'facts' to know before booking: • There are blade but don't block the sun coming in at all • The bed is not extra-Lage double bed as stated in description at all. The sleeping area is about 140cm wide only (they use big bed frame and cover all bed with duvet on photos so it looks big...) • The public facilities (pool/sauna, gym, tennis court) need to be booked online in advance otherwise you cannot use it at all. Pool only allows 16 person (sauce max. 4) at a time.

    Except from the "notes" mentioned in dislike part,, the location super, and environment is good and friendly for kids! The service is okay. There's one small playground nearby tennis court, although the garden is private but there's no guardian for externals to come in at all, we encountered many tourists walked in and around in the park/garden. Apartment room is relatively old, both trash bins in living room and bathroom are half broken (foot padel not working/broke). However you get everything you need for a short stay, and it's maintained clean as well :) In general I'll rate it as not worth of the money (considering about 450 euro per night here)

    Although the apartment was very well situated within the grounds and was the perfect size for our stay, as well as being well furnished, we did find the decor a little 'tired' looking in places. We also found that some of the kitchen equipment could benefit from being replaced, such as the teaspoons, which had metal coating flaking on the handles - as a result, we were reluctant to use to stir our tea or coffee with them and we also noted, although we never used it, that the toaster had a broken knob. That said, we do understand that a degree of wear and tear is to be expected and, to be fair, our stay was pretty much at the end of the season.

    The location of the property was perfect. Lovely setting and very impressive building. We found the staff to be very friendly, welcoming and helpful and the facilities available were an added bonus.

    This property is truly amazing. The character and history in itself would make this a must accommodation for anyone visiting the town but when you add the location on the banks of Loch Ness and the short walk to the Locks/town centre, the magical facilities in the Club lounge and the swimming pool area, the whole experience is absolutely brilliant. Charles was a perfect and informative host. The apartment was large, well equipped and very clean. The value for money is staggering. We loved eating at The Boathouse Restaurant with its views up the loch.
